Dynamic wear leveling

WebMar 16, 2024 · Dynamic and Static Wear Leveling. The two kinds of wear leveling that are used in drives are dynamic and static. Dynamic wear leveling ensures that data being written are assigned to the block with … WebAug 6, 2024 · Dynamic wear leveling only handles free space and ensures that write behavior will only occur in blocks that have a lower erase count in the same space. Static wear leveling considers the entire Flash die, including blank areas and blocks to which have been written. This technique moves the data from the block with the lower number …

Dynamic Wear Leveling for Phase-Change Memories With …

WebJul 14, 2024 · Dynamic wear leveling uses a map to link logical block addresses (where data goes according to logic) to the physical flash memory address that holds the actual bit of data. It gets interesting … WebJan 26, 2024 · all sandisk products and all modern flash memory from any reputable manufacturer use wear leveling. sandisk products use dynamic wear leveling. doublehp January 26, 2024, 9:08am 7 daily mirror pension scandal https://traffic-sc.com

SSD Wear Leveling Count Explained Delkin Devices

WebDec 11, 2024 · Dynamic Wear Levelling. Data is only fed to blocks with the lowest erase count. There will always be some data that is rarely used or only accessed for read, and … WebMar 16, 2015 · Wear leveling can be static or dynamic. Imagine for a moment that a flash drive is filled to 50% capacity with static data, and that highly transactional data is frequently written to the remaining 50% of the drive. If the drive uses only dynamic wear leveling, the cells containing active data are wear leveled. This means the very presence of ... WebDec 5, 2024 · 1. Dynamic Wear Leveling Dynamic wear leveling is used by the SSD microchip blocks that undergo rewriting and are repositioned as new blocks. The algorithm chooses an empty block to store and write data and the micro controller keeps a track of the number of writes to each block. A major drawback of dynamic leveling is that the data … biologicals asthma

Wear Leveling - Sabrent

Category:DLBF: A low overhead wear leveling algorithm for embedded systems …

Tags:Dynamic wear leveling

Dynamic wear leveling

eMMC Memory - ISSI

WebOct 21, 2024 · Wear leveling is a ... This video takes a deeper look into wear leveling processes and how exactly the feature differs between static and dynamic wear leveling. WebOct 31, 2024 · Wear Leveling is a technique SSDs use to distribute usage evenly among cells, prolonging the entire cabinet’s or hard drive’s lifespan as a result. Using a special …

Dynamic wear leveling

Did you know?

WebTwo kinds of approaches are possible: Dynamic Wear Leveling is normally used to follow up a user’s request of update, writing to the first available erased block with the lowest erase count; with Static Wear Leveling every block, even the least modified, is eligible for re-mapping as soon as its aging deviates from the average value. WebNov 10, 2024 · Dynamic wear leveling - littlefs is designed with flash in mind, and provides wear leveling over dynamic blocks. Additionally, littlefs can detect bad blocks and work around them. Bounded …

WebThis method is called wear leveling.There are two primary wear leveling mechanisms embedded in the flash translation layer (FTL) – static and dynamic. 2. FTL AND WEAR … WebFeb 20, 2024 · Wear leveling is typically managed by the flash controller, which uses a wear leveling algorithm to determine which physical block to use each time data is …

WebWear Leveling Methods (Static and Dynamic) There are generally two methods of wear leveling that most algorithms are created for: static wear leveling and dynamic wear leveling. In static wear leveling , all usable flash blocks, whether they contain data or not, would be made available for wear leveling. This includes reserved flash blocks as well WebAug 6, 2024 · Dynamic wear leveling only handles free space and ensures that write behavior will only occur in blocks that have a lower erase count in the same space. Static …

WebDynamic wear leveling The first type of wear leveling is called dynamic wear leveling and it uses a map to link logical block addresses (LBAs) from the OS to the physical flash memory. Each time the OS writes replacement data, the map is updated so the original physical block is marked as invalid data, and a new block is linked to that map entry.

biologicals bei asthmaWebJun 3, 2024 · Dynamic wear leveling – When dynamic wear leveling is used blocks that undergo rewriting are repositioned to new blocks. The algorithm selects an empty block on which to write the data. The number … biological science 6th edition freeman pdfWebDynamic wear leveling is a method of pooling the available blocks that are free of data and selecting the block with the lowest erase count for the next write. This method is most … daily mirror political biasWebOct 25, 2016 · With dynamic wear leveling, only the blocks that undergo rewriting experience re-positioning to new blocks. At the time of a rewrite the algorithm selects an … biological science 6th edition pdfWeb2.1 Dynamic Wear Leveling Algorithms Many dynamic wear leveling algorithms have been pro-posed in literature e.g. [4, 6, 8]. However dynamic wear leveling algorithms … daily mirror political leaningWebNov 20, 2024 · This process is known as wear-leveling. Traditionally, there have been two types of wear-leveling: static and dynamic. Dynamic wear-leveling will pick blocks with the lowest erase count from among free blocks when it’s time to do a new write. On the flip side, static wear-leveling will consider all blocks in its analysis. biological science 7th edition pdf downloadDec 5, 2024 · biological science 6th edition pdf free